转自:http://3dd.haotui.com/thread-1648-1-1.html
D:\wamp\bin\mysql\mysql5.1.36\data
我的路径,data下找到数据库,拿出来就可以了,装好新的在放进去
MySQL Data 文件夹的数据恢复
在介绍此方法之前,提醒各位最好的转移数据的方法为:
在原来MYSQL服务器导出SQL文件,然后再在新的MYSQL服务器导入数据。
但是既然我们原来的服务器已经卸载了,那我们就必须采用以下的方法。
先说下MYSQL存储数据的原理:
MYSQL存储数据不是按照SQLSERVER一样(一个数据文件,一个日志文件)的。MYSQL新建一个数据库时,为该数据库在DATA文件夹下创建一个以该数据库名为名的文件夹,注意,此文件夹只是存放数据库的表结构的,并没把数据也存进去。数据在哪儿呢?在DATA文件夹下面有个ibdata1,看看这个文件的大小,你明白了吧,MYSQL把所有数据都存储在这个文件中。
恢复数据方法:
知道了上面的原理,恢复数据就应该知道怎么办了,因为我们以为MYSQL是按SQLSERVER一样存储数据的,所以我们直接把原来数据库所在的文件夹拷到DATA目录下了,由于没拷数据,所以MYSQL提示你数据不存在,这时再把ibdata1这个文件拷过去,就OK了。
mysql通过data文件夹恢复数据
重装系统后,MySQL服务没有了,但是数据库的文件还在,这个时候我想恢复以前的数据库,起码要把数据导出来。MySQL重装N次,永远提示Could not start service error:0!后来终于找到一个方儿,就是先把以前的库文件都拷贝出来,把以前的MySQL文件全部清除,然后装个新的,这个时候MySQl可以正常启动了,然后在新的MySQL里建一个和以前同名的库,然后停止MySQL服务,把以前库的*.frm文件拷回原来的目录,还有data目录下的 ibdata1文件也要覆盖。然后启动MySQL服务,以前的数据终于出现了!OK,任务完成!
事实证明通过备份data文件夹能够达到备份的效果,但以后我不会这样干了,太玩火了。。。昨天搞了2个小时,一直在寻找,感谢这位网友。以后还是乖乖的用官方推荐的方法备份吧。
相关推荐
连接 Android 和 PHP+MySQL(WAMP)数据库 在本文中,我们将详细介绍如何连接 Android 应用程序和 PHP+MySQL 数据库,使用 WAMP 服务器作为中间件。我们将从基本概念开始,介绍 WAMP 服务器的安装和使用、PHP 项目...
2. **配置MySQL数据库**:在WAMP管理界面,你可以创建新的数据库和用户,设置相应的权限。记住数据库名、用户名和密码,这些信息在NetBeans中连接时会用到。 3. **安装NetBeans**:下载并安装最新版本的NetBeans ...
MySQL是一款高性能的关系型数据库管理系统,支持多种数据库引擎,如InnoDB(事务安全)、MyISAM(非事务安全,读写速度快)等。Wamp5中包含了MySQL,允许用户快速创建数据库、表,并进行数据管理。配合Navicat11.2.7...
w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0wamp3.3.0...
【标题】"选课辅助系统wamp结构源代码带数据库"是针对高校学生选课问题设计的一款基于Web的辅助工具。WAMP(Windows + Apache + MySQL + PHP)是一种流行的组合,用于在Windows环境下搭建本地PHP开发环境。在这个...
这里采用了火车票订票系统管理系统模板,主要包括中间那部分 DIV 需要设计成模拟的跳转界面。 HTML 代码如下: ```html <!DOCTYPE> 火车票订票系统管理系统 #middle { margin: 0 auto; margin-top: 10px; ...
安装完成后,通过桌面快捷方式启动WAMP服务器,图标位于系统托盘区。点击图标,可访问各种配置选项,如启动/停止服务、更改端口、切换PHP版本等。 5. **开发与调试**: 在WAMP环境下,开发者可以将项目文件放在`www`...
PHP 图书资料管理系统mysql数据库web结构apache计算机软件工程网页wamp论文 知识点一:PHP 在图书管理系统中的应用 在本论文中,作者设计并实现了一套基于 Web 的图书管理系统,采用 PHP 作为开发语言。PHP是一种...
PHP 仓库管理系统mysql数据库web结构thinkphp框架apache计算机软件工程网页wamp计算机毕业论文 本文主要分析了仓库管理系统的一些基本功能和组成情况,包括系统的需求分析、系统结构、功能模块划分以及数据库模式...
WAMP(Windows Apache MySQL PHP)是一个针对Windows操作系统的集成开发环境,它包含Apache服务器、MySQL数据库和PHP解释器,为Web应用提供了便捷的本地开发和测试平台。 首先,我们开始介绍如何安装WAMP。下载并...
"已更改好配置的wamp 直接可以使用在win7 32位电脑上"意味着这个压缩包中的WAMP安装已经完成了必要的配置调整,用户下载后无需再进行复杂设置,可以直接在指定系统上运行,便于快速启动PHP开发工作。 **WAMP知识点*...
**B2B2C商城系统wamp开发详解** 在电子商务领域,B2B2C(Business-to-Business-to-Consumer)模式是一种常见的商业模式,它整合了供应商(B2B)、零售商(B2C)和消费者(C)的关系,提供了一个全方位的服务平台。...
PHP火车票售票查询管理系统是一套完善的web设计系统,对理解php编程开发语言有帮助,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。 二、功能介绍 后台主要功能: (1)用户管理:对用户信息进行添加、...
MySQL支持SQL标准,具有高并发性、事务处理能力和数据安全性,是许多PHP应用首选的数据库系统。 **三、PHP编程语言** PHP是一种开源的服务器端脚本语言,主要用于Web开发,可以嵌入HTML中。PHP支持多种操作系统,...
PHP 学生信息管理系统 是一套完善的web设计系统,对理解php编程开发语言有帮助,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。 二、功能介绍 (1)班级管理:对班级信息进行添加、删除、修改和查看 (2)...
【标题】"基于WAMP Server的小型信息管理系统"是一个典型的Web开发项目,它结合了PHP编程语言、MySQL数据库以及WAMP服务器环境。WAMP代表Windows、Apache、MySQL和PHP,这是一个在Windows操作系统上搭建本地Web服务...
在解压后的WAMP安装包中,你会看到以下主要目录: - `bin`: 包含各个组件的可执行文件和库。 - `www`: 默认的Web根目录,放置你的网站项目文件。 - `scripts`: 包含用于自动化安装和配置的脚本。 - `icons`: 含有...
PHP 网上订餐管理系统mysql数据库web结构layUI布局apache计算机软件工程网页wamp论文 PHP 网上订餐管理系统mysql数据库web结构layUI布局apache计算机软件工程网页wamp论文是基于PHP开发的网上订餐管理系统。该系统...
基于WAMP的网盘系统,采用thinkPHP框架编写,前台界面仿照百度网盘编写,内含数据库文件,将文件解压到wampserver的www目录下,然后新建hearaindisk数据库,将数据库文件导入即可运行。系统实现了网盘最基本的上传和...
【PHPWind-Wamp-5.0.rar_WAMP 5.0_mental7hp_phpwind】是一个针对Windows操作系统的集成开发环境,特别设计用于搭建PHPWind论坛系统。这个压缩包包含了必要的组件,使得用户可以在Windows环境下方便地运行和管理基于...